The hotel was built in 1806 and completely renovated in 1998. The hotel has succeeded in maintaining its rural character reflecting the atmosphere on Lanzarote at the beginning of the 19th century. The hotel offers a total of 1 single room, 5 double rooms and 2 suites on 2 floors. Amongst the hotel facilities count a foyer with 24-hour reception, a hire safe, a library, a public Internet terminal and restaurant. A beautiful inner courtyard and an extensive estate also feature at this hotel. Those arriving by car may make use of the car park or garage Room and laundry services are also available.The finca is situated on the outskirts of the winegrowing village of Mozaga, the geographical and rural centre of Lanzarote. There are countless local plants to be found in the hotel grounds. In 9 km, guests will reach the beach.All of the pleasant rooms are furnished with antiques and elegant furniture. The rooms come with an en suite bathroom with a hairdryer, direct dial telephone, satellite and cable TV, a minibar, a fridge, a hire safe, central heating and Internet access. The suites additionally include a separate bedroom.There is a golf course approximately 9 km away.The restaurant is open on Monday, Wednesday and Thursday from 19:30 to 22:30 h. On Friday, Saturday and Sunday from 13:30 to 15:30 h. and 19:30 to 22:30 h. Tuesdays will remain closed.

We had one of the two suites (No 9), and having a lounge in addition to the bedroom and bathroom makes a big difference. It was spacious, tastefully and traditionally furnished and comfortable, with a picture window in the lounge giving a fine view over the hills. One drawback was a TV that picked up only Spanish and German stations, and the remote control was decidedly iffy. A simple radio would have been nice, and I'd even have put up with CNN on the telly. Also, water in the bathroom took an absolute age to run hot - not good on Lanzarote where water is a precious commodity. But unless you like cold showers, be prepared to watch it run down the plughole.

The owner and staff were very friendly, and the restaurant serves good food that's refreshingly not the typical tourist fare you tend to find in holiday destinations. Wine prices are reasonable, with good selection of both local and mainland Spanish varieties.

The inland location of the hotel near San Bartoleme is well situated for exploring the island by car, and it's located in a peaceful spot. Well, theoretically it is. The one fly in that ointment is having yapping dogs in nearby properties, which were an unwanted distraction. Fortunately their owners seem to take them in during the evenings, so you'll get a good night's sleep.

Were my wife and I to revisit Lanzarote we'd certainly seriously consider staying here again (maybe by that time the dogs will have been put down!). In a rustic kind of way it's definitely a cut above your average holiday hotel.

The hotel looks nothing from the road. It is rustic and quaint once in the grounds. We had a suite which was well furnished. It is more like a restaurant with rooms than a hotel. Lack of a swimming pool may put people off. The bar opens at 7.30pm and there is a mini bar in the bedroom. The restaurant & food are superb. We went in low season and the menu didn't change for the whole fortnight. There were specials but even so it was disappointing there was not more variety. We would recommend half board for a week but not a fortnight.
